ホーム > デベロッパ > BREW FAQ

BREW FAQ : 実機用にコンパイルするには?

実機用にコンパイルするには?

実機用にコンパイルするには、ARM コンパイラが必要です。

Qualcomm 社は ARM コンパイラとして、ARM 社製の ARM Developer Suite (以降、ADS) や RealView Compilation Tools for BREW (以降、RVCTB) を使用することを推奨しています。 また、オープンソースの GNU gcc などのコンパイラも使用できます。

以下に、ADS や RVCTB を使用して実機用にコンパイルする手順を記載します。

Visual C++ 6.0 を使用した場合

  1. Visual C++ 6.0 を起動します。
  2. Visual C++ 6.0 のメニューから [ツール] - [カスタマイズ] を選択し、 [カスタマイズ] ダイアログの [アドインおよびマクロ ファイル] タブを表示し、 [ARMMakeBREWApp.DSAddIn.1] にチェックを入れます。 これにより、[Generate ARM Makefile] ボタンを載せたツールバーが表示されます。
  3. [Generate ARM Makefile] ツールバーボタンをクリックして、メイク ファイル (※) を生成します。
  4. Visual C++ 6.0 のメニューから [ツール] - [BREW ARM Make] を選択することで、ビルドが始まります。

Visual C++ .NET を使用した場合

  1. Qualcomm 社の Web サイトから Visual C++ .NET 用のアドインをインストールします。
  2. Visual C++ 6.0 のメニューから [ツール] - [カスタマイズ] を選択し、 [カスタマイズ] ダイアログの [アドインおよびマクロ ファイル] タブを表示し、 [ARMMakeBREWApp.DSAddIn.1] にチェックを入れます。 これにより、[Generate ARM Makefile] ボタンを載せたツールバーが表示されます。
  3. Visual C++ .NET を起動します。
  4. [Generate ARM Makefile] ツールバーボタンをクリックして、メイク ファイル (※) を生成します。
  5. Visual C++ .NET のメニューから [ツール] - [BREW ARM Make] を選択することで、ビルドが始まります。

SophiaFramework アプリを実機用にコンパイルするには、 HelloWorld チュートリアルの「BREW HelloWorld アプリ 〜 SophiaFramework の使い方 〜」を参照してください。